Sports analysis might seem like a daunting task, but with the right approach, it can be an exciting and rewarding journey. Here are some fundamental tips to help you get started:

  1. Know Your Sport: Before diving into analysis, make sure you have a solid understanding of the sport you’re interested in. Learn the rules, key players, and popular strategies. This foundation will provide context for your analysis and help you identify significant moments during games.
  2. Statistical Basics: Statistics play a crucial role in sports analysis. Familiarize yourself with basic statistical concepts like averages, percentages, and ratios. Understand how these metrics relate to different aspects of the game, such as player 안전한놀이터 performance, team dynamics, and overall trends.
  3. Watch and Learn: Observation is a key component of sports analysis. Watch as many games as possible, paying attention to both individual players and team dynamics. Take notes on noteworthy plays, strategies employed, and any patterns you observe. This active watching will train your analytical skills.
  4. Focus on Key Metrics: Each sport has specific metrics that can provide valuable insights. In basketball, for example, points per game, field goal percentage, and assists are crucial metrics. Identify the key performance indicators for your chosen sport and track them consistently.
  5. Stay Informed: Keep up with the latest news, injuries, and team dynamics. Understanding the external factors affecting a game can significantly impact your analysis. Follow sports analysts, read articles, and stay connected to the sports community to stay informed.
  6. Utilize Technology: Embrace technology to enhance your analysis. There are various apps and websites that provide detailed statistics, player profiles, and even predictive analytics. Familiarize yourself with these tools to gain a more in-depth perspective on the games you’re analyzing.

Remember, sports analysis is a skill that develops over time. Be patient, stay curious, and enjoy the process of unraveling the intricacies of your favorite sports.
